Yesterday I wrote an article called Save All and Close All Commands in Word Including MS Word 2007. In this article I showed you how to add the Close All and Save All buttons to your toolbar.
But there is also a way that I didn’t think of but Erik Mulder did think of it. Erik send me an e-mail with a pointer that it is possible to add a hotkey and it works practically in the same way as yesterdays tutorial.
Follow these steps if you want to create a hotkey for the Close All and Save All commands.
-
Click on the small down arrow to the right of the Quick Access toolbar
-
And select More Commands.

-
Click on Customize.
-
And click under Categories on the Commands Not In Ribbon option.
-
Now go to the commands and scroll to FileSaveAll.
-
And press the keys of your new shortcut, in this case ALT+CTRL+C

You can do the same for the command CloseSaveAll.
Now you have two very handy hotkeys.
